#404 Seychelles 10/01/27

Jean Pierre sent me this beautiful cover from the Seychelles, thank you very much! It was posted in Victoria on January 27, 2010.

Jean Pierre affixed three stamps of the fish definitives series. They depict the Indian butterflyfish (Chaetodon mitratus), the goldbar wrasse (Thalassoma hebraicum), and the palette surgeonfish (Paracanthurus hepatus). The right two stamps are part of the set “25th Anniversary of Aldabra as a World Heritage Site”, which was issued on December 11, 2007. They depict the endangered plant Solanum aldabrensis and the dugong (Dugong dugon).

#271 Seychelles 10/01/27

Thank you, Jean Pierre, for this beautiful birds cover from Victoria, Seychelles.

The cover was posted on January 27, 2010. The left 1993 stamp depicts a Paradise-flycatcher (Terpsiphone sp.). The three middle stamps were issued on October 1, 2008, and depict the Aldabra Drongo (Dicrurus aldabranus) and the Red-headed Fody (Foudia eminentissima).

Finally, the right 1996 stamp depicts the Seychelles Paradise-flycatcher (Terpsiphone corvina).
